Mian Khan is a village in District Mardan of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Pakistan.
It is part of Kohi barmol union council of Katlang tehsil along with Sangahu village. The Village lies 19 miles northeast of Mardan city at the foot of the Mountain Range.This mountain range contains the highest peak of Mardan district locally known as Pajja or Sakra.The historical kashmir smast can also be accessed easily
People
The inhabitant of the village belongs to Utmankhel tribe of pakhtun the decedent of utman bin karlanr.There are three main clan of utman Khel tribe i.e Miskeen khel, Mirhawas khel and Achoo khel living in the village which are subdevided further into smaller groups or khels. The tradional hujra system of Pashtun culture is still alive here.
The village had produced prominent figures in the local and provincial politics.
Mr. Tajbar Khan MPA from PK 21 during 1985-1988.
Mr. Hafiz Akhtar Ali is MPA from PK 28 since 2002 and was irrigation minister of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a during the period of MMA govenment from 2002 till 2008.
Education
There are two primery and one High school for boys and one primery school and one Middle school for girls, private schools ( Muhammad bin Qasim Acadamy and Iqra public school ) are also participating in growth of education level.
